The UFC has had connections to the pro-wrestling business for years. Friday night in Memphis, company president Dana White actually got involved in a match alongside WWE Hall-of-Famer Jerry ‘The King’ Lawler.
While filming their Lookin’ for a Fight series, White, Matt Serra and Din Thomas were involved in an independent wrestling show dubbed “Beale St. Brawl.”
